How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Belcourt?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Belcourt Studio Apartments | $2,997 | $2,175 | $4,702 |
Belcourt 1 Bedroom Apartments | $3,993 | $2,295 | $8,985 |
Belcourt 2 Bedroom Apartments | $4,972 | $2,789 | $10,000+ |
Belcourt 3 Bedroom Apartments | $7,132 | $4,245 | $10,000+ |
